Output 9656854bc3876c33e664a8ee57352496a25e300f78f07fa6fd6ea588040b944c:11

value
45514148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5f40f6701baf7eb6b7afc026cae09d39328627 OP_EQUAL
address
32pS9C9ZCRhkp1Up6BYyEgMgYE6HGFQDjg
transaction
9656854bc3876c33e664a8ee57352496a25e300f78f07fa6fd6ea588040b944c
spent
true